We need to use Power of Points, which basically says that for intersecting chords in a circle (see attachment), a * b = c * d.
Here, we can say that a = x, b = 6, c = 7, and d = 18. Then, we have the equation:
ab = cd
x * 6 = 7 * 18
6x = 126
x = 21
Thus, x is 21 ft.

The ratio of petunias to geraniums in the greenhouse was 15 to 2. The combined numbernof petunias and geraniums was 1020.
ILL GIVE YOU BRAINLIEST!! How many geraniums were in the greenhouse?
A. 30
B. 510
C. 68
D. 2040
E. 120
Answer:
E. 120
Step-by-step explanation:
Let's say the number of total flowers is (15+2)x
That means the number of geraniums is 2x.
That also means that 1020 = 17x, which makes x = 60
Because 2x = geraniums and x = 60, the number of geraniums is 120

You buy a new video game for $60.
The sales tax is 8%.
What is the total cost for the game including sales tax?
Choices:
$4.80
$64.80
$68
$125.80
Answer:
$64.80
Step-by-step explanation:
First, calculate the sales tax
Convert 8% into a decimal
8/100=0.08
Multiply the decimal by the cost of the game
60*0.08=4.8
$4.80 is just the tax, we have to find the total cost
Add the tax and the cost of the game
60+4.80=64.80
So, the total cost is $64.80

The height of a triangular prism is 6 cm and its base is an equilateral triangle with an area of 25 sq cm. Find the volume of the prism.
Answer:
150cm³
Step-by-step explanation:
volume =1/2b×bh×h
volume=25×6
=150
hope this helps
please like and Mark as brainliest
Final answer:
The volume of the triangular prism is found by multiplying the area of the base (25 sq cm) by the height (6 cm), which results in a volume of 150 cubic centimeters.
Explanation:
The question asks for the calculation of the volume of a triangular prism. The formula to find the volume (V) of a triangular prism is V = base area × height. The base area of the prism is given as 25 sq cm, and the height is 6 cm. Therefore, the volume of the triangular prism is calculated as follows:
V = base area × height
V = 25 cm² × 6 cm
V = 150 cm³
Thus, the volume of the triangular prism is 150 cubic centimeters.
